Demographics details for Manor, TX vs Baltimore, MD
Population Overview
Compare main population characteristics in Manor, TX vs Baltimore, MD.
Data | Manor | Baltimore |
---|---|---|
Population | 19,009 | 569,931 |
Median Age | 30.7 years | 36.0 years |
Median Income | $96,657 | $58,349 |
Married Families | 32.0% | 23.0% |
Poverty Level | 11% | 16% |
Unemployment Rate | 4.3 | 4.3 |
Population Comparison: Manor vs Baltimore
- The population in Baltimore is higher at 569,931, compared to 19,009 in Manor.
- The median age in Baltimore is higher at 36.0 years, compared to 30.7 years in Manor.
- Manor has a higher median income of $96,657 compared to $58,349 in Baltimore.
- A higher percentage of married families is found in Manor at 32.0% compared to 23.0% in Baltimore.
- The poverty level is higher in Baltimore at 16%, compared to 11% in Manor.
- The unemployment rate is the same in both Manor and Baltimore at 4.3%.
Demographics
Demographics Manor vs Baltimore provide insight into the diversity of the communities to compare.
Demographic | Manor | Baltimore |
---|---|---|
Black | 17 | 63 |
White | 19 | 23 |
Asian | 3 | 3 |
Hispanic | 49 | 6 |
Two or More Races | 12 | 5 |
American Indian | Data is updating | Data is updating |
Demographics Comparison: Manor vs Baltimore
- In Baltimore, the percentage of Black residents is higher at 63% compared to 17% in Manor.
- The percentage of White residents is higher in Baltimore at 23% compared to 19% in Manor.
- Both Manor and Baltimore have the same percentage of Asian residents at 3%.
- The Hispanic community is larger in Manor at 49% compared to 6% in Baltimore.
- More residents identify as two or more races in Manor at 12% compared to 5% in Baltimore.

Health Statistics
The health statistics provide insights into prevalent health conditions in two communities.
Health Metric | Manor | Baltimore |
---|---|---|
Mental Health Not Good | 16.3% | 17.9% |
Physical Health Not Good | 11.3% | 12.3% |
Depression | 20.4% | 20.2% |
Smoking | 13.5% | 19.8% |
Binge Drinking | 18.7% | 15.4% |
Obesity | 32.8% | 37.1% |
Disability Percentage | 4.0% | 16.0% |
Health Statistics Comparison: Manor vs Baltimore
- In Baltimore, a higher percentage report poor mental health at 17.9% compared to 16.3% in Manor.
- Depression is more prevalent in Manor at 20.4% compared to 20.2% in Baltimore.
- Baltimore has a higher smoking rate at 19.8% compared to 13.5% in Manor.
- Binge drinking is more common in Manor at 18.7% compared to 15.4% in Baltimore.
- Baltimore has higher obesity rates at 37.1% compared to 32.8% in Manor.
- There is a higher percentage of disabled individuals in Baltimore at 16.0% compared to 4.0% in Manor.
Education Levels
The educational attainment in the area helps gauge the workforce's skill level and economic potential.
Education Level | Manor | Baltimore |
---|---|---|
No Schooling | 3.7% (694) | 1.2% (6,683) |
High School Diploma | 9.5% (1,799) | 16.8% (95,744) |
Less than High School | 17.5% (3,318) | 11.9% (67,970) |
Bachelor's Degree and Higher | 14.3% (2,711) | 25.1% (143,174) |
Education Levels Comparison: Manor vs Baltimore
- A higher percentage of residents in Manor have no formal schooling at 3.7% compared to 1.2% in Baltimore.
- In Baltimore, the rate of residents with high school diplomas is higher at 16.8% compared to 9.5% in Manor.
- More residents in Manor have less than a high school education at 17.5% compared to 11.9% in Baltimore.
- In Baltimore, a larger share of residents have a bachelor's degree or higher at 25.1% compared to 14.3% in Manor.
